Tamil cinema, also known as Kollywood, has a rich history dating back to the 1930s. Over the years, the industry has undergone significant transformations, from the early days of social dramas to the current era of masala films. The 1990s saw the rise of Tamil cinema as a major player in Indian film industry, with movies like "Baasha" and "Muthu" achieving pan-India success.
